Three weeks back , I had a Bye Pass surgery for heart ailment, Dr. advised to avoid oil?

and fats in food but I cannot have bland food. Can I take Butter without cholesterol in moderation?

    Fat and oil will be converted into cholesterol in the liver and finally settles down as plaque in the arteries.

    A healthy diet and lifestyle can reduce your risk of:

    * Heart disease, heart attacks, and stroke

    * Conditions that lead to heart disease, including high cholesterol, high blood pressure, and obesity

    * Other chronic health problems, including type 2 diabetes, osteoporosis, and some forms of cancer.

    Adopt DASH diet (Mediterranean diet). Eat a low-cholesterol, low-fat diet, which includes cottage cheese, fat-free milk, fish, vegetables, poultry, and egg whites. Use monounsaturated oils such as olive, peanut, and canola oils or polyunsaturated oils such as corn, safflower, soy, sunflower, cottonseed, and soybean oils. Avoid foods with excess fat in them such as meat (especially liver and fatty meat), egg yolks, whole milk, cream, butter, shortening, pastries, cakes, cookies, gravy, peanut butter, chocolate, olives, potato chips, coconut, cheese (other than cottage cheese), coconut oil, palm oil, and fried foods.
